Where did they get the name ragtime?

The name ragtime came from the syncopated, or "ragged" rhythms that occur in ragtime music.


Who pioneered classical ragtime music?

Ragtime music originated from African-American communities in the late 19th century, descending from the jigs and march music played by black bands. It began as dance music in the red-light districts in cities such as St Louis and New Orleans, before becoming a popular music genre published as sheet music for piano. An example of popular ragtime music is the 1899 publication of the song 'Maple Leaf Rag' by ragtime composer Scott Joplin.
